Amazon launches humanoid robots to 'free up' staff
Amazon is trialling humanoid robots in its US warehouses, in the latest sign of the tech giant automating more of its operations. Amazon said the move was about "Freeing employees up to better deliver for our customers". A union said Amazon had "Been treating their workers like robots for years". Scott Dresser of Amazon Robotics told the BBC this allowed it to "Deal with steps and stairs or places in our facility where we need to move up and down". Amazon has ramped up its use of robots in recent years, as pressure has grown to cut costs.
